Abstract
The utility model discloses an improved closed cooling tower which comprises a tower body, an air inlet and an air outlet, wherein the air inlet is formed at the lower part of the tower body and is composed of an air-inlet grille; the air outlet is internally provided with a bearing frame; a fan is fixed on the bearing frame; the tower body below the fan is internally provided with a water collector; a spraying and distribution system is arranged below the water collector and comprises a spray pipe and a plurality of double spray nozzles arranged below the spray pipe; an evaporating coil is arranged below the spraying and distribution system and arranged on a shelf; the shelf is fixed at the lower part of the tower body; a water collecting tank is arranged at the bottom of the tower body; a filter screen is arranged above the water collecting tank; and a water inlet is formed on one side of the water collecting tank and communicated with the spray pipe by a water pipe. The improved closed cooling tower has the advantages that the air inlet is composed of the air-inlet grille, so that the air intake is uniform, the double spray nozzle structures in the spraying and distribution system achieves sufficient and uniform water spray; the sprayed water conducts heat exchange sufficiently with both the evaporating coil and air, and the heat extraction amount is remarkably increased.

Background technology
Existing cooling tower all adopts the open type water-cooled but, adopts the overbottom pressure of water circulating pump to get to recirculated cooling water on the filler of cooling tower, through blower fan the water-cooled of process filler but, gets at the bottom of the tower then, is extracted in the cooling system by water pump then.Be easier to pollute but this type of cooling disadvantage is exactly the recirculated water ratio, cause pipeline and cooling system fouling, cooling effect reduces.Therefore, need provide a kind of new technical scheme to solve the problems referred to above.
